  7. Nielsen stopped using paper diaries for TV in the top ten markets a decade ago and has been phasing them out elsewhere ever since. Dozens of markets are now paperless. They'll be completely dead next year. Perhaps WCVB is seeking to reinforce their identity since Boston has been pummeled by news about NBC Boston/WBTS and WHDH in the last year. They might feel there's nothing to lose and no cost involved in reminding people who they are watching. Or something else.
